Sample Projects & Results |
DFD's work is aimed at producing results that benefit Extension, its clientele, and the broader society. Examples include:
- Public issues education — Re-framed the system's ability to educate regarding controversial public issues: author and editor of training publications, co-producer of video case studies and co-host of videoconference training series available by satellite nationwide.
- Leadership development — Creator and principal trainer for the northeast regional leadership development program, NeLD. (An extensive archive of Dale's leadership development materials is available at neld.rutgers.edu.)
